The 49ers' offseason shifted dramatically this past week, from drafting for the future to taking care of one of the present cornerstones of the organization, tight end George Kittle. On this episode of "49ers Talk," host Jennifer Lee Chan sits down with Kittle to discuss the relief he's feeling about getting this contract done ahead of important offseason training as well as any advice he could give to fellow captain quarterback Brock Purdy as he navigates his first big contact extension himself. Later, Matt Maiocco and Jennifer discuss the importance of getting Kittle's contract done ahead of San Francisco's offseason program and how that might impact Purdy's negotiations moving forward.

(2:00) The addition of DJ Humphries at OT pretty much answers the question of who the 49ers swing tackle would be (6:00) Ross Dwelley rejoins 49ers – joins full TE room of Luke Farrell, George Kittle, Mason Pline, Jake Tonges and Brayden Willis (9:00) NFL analyst Greg Cosell believes seventh-round draft pick Kurtis Rourke is another late QB gem for San Francisco (14:00) The structure of Kittle’s deal – shows a willingness to get the deal done, wanted to avoid stress of 2020 deal (21:00) How is Kittle providing any guidance to Purdy as he navigates his own contract situation?
